问题标签 [arraycollection]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
910 浏览

xml - Flex 将 XML 上传到数据网格/数据库

我们的项目需要浏览和上传 XML 文件并将其显示在数据网格上,编辑网格,然后将内容保存到数据库中。我可以看到从特定文件夹获取 XML 并显示在数据网格上的示例,但看不到任何浏览 XML 然后上传的示例。如果有人可以向我指出示例或一些示例代码,那就太好了。我们的 XML 看起来像:

好的,我已经能够使用 FileReference 上传和 XML/XMLListCollection 在网格上显示数据。现在的问题是当我尝试保存到数据库时。我不想创建一个新线程,所以我在这里添加了我的问题:

现在我的数组集合(tempCollection)中有数据。但它包含通用对象,我需要将它们转换为访问对象。所以我想循环遍历 ArrayCollection,将对象转换为特定的自定义访问对象,然后将它们添加到另一个集合(我确定这不是正确的方法,但我无法想出一个备用):

因此,有人可以帮助了解如何遍历 ArraCollection 并将 AS 对象转换为自定义访问对象,然后添加到另一个 ArrayCollection 或更简单的方法来执行此操作

谢谢

哈里什

0 投票
1 回答
642 浏览

apache-flex - Flex 根据变量值访问 ArrayCollection 中的节点

我需要一些帮助来访问 Flex 3 中的 arrayCollection 中的值。

变量 f:字符串;

我需要访问其中 series = f 的 photoFilePath。所以如果f=2,那么我需要/pics/my2.png

所以,伪代码:myAc.(series="f").photoFilePath

有什么建议么。

谢谢你。

-拉克西米迪

0 投票
1 回答
777 浏览

apache-flex - 将 DataGridColumn 的 dataFields 放入 ArrayCollection

我有一个带有 3 个 DataGridColumns 的 DataGrid。他们三个都有单独的数据字段。

我需要将数据字段放入 ArrayCollection 并将其传递给函数。我不想对 ArrayCollection 进行硬编码。

有什么办法可以做到这一点?

0 投票
1 回答
3139 浏览

apache-flex - actionscript 3/flex 中过滤后的 ArrayCollection 的长度

我需要显示具有过滤的 ArrayCollection 作为其数据提供者的 List 组件中的项目数。我看不到获得过滤集合长度的方法。有人知道吗?谢谢。

0 投票
1 回答
362 浏览

apache-flex - 如何在 ArrayCollection 的任何元素中查找属性的数量

如何找出 ArrayCollection 的任何元素中的属性数量?ArrayCollection 的结构类似于:

var arrColl:ArrayCollection = new ArrayCollection([{column1Data:"someData",column2Data:"someData"},{column1Data:"someData",column2Data:"someData",column3Data:"someData"}, {column1Data:"someData", column2Data:"someData",column3Data:"someData",column4Data:"someData"}]);

这里第一个元素有两个属性,第二个元素有三个属性等等..我怎么找到那个?

0 投票
1 回答
201 浏览

apache-flex - Flex 3.5a TileList - 是否可以排除特定项目/索引?

我有一个 Flex TileList,它有一个 ArrayCollection 作为它的数据提供者。ArrayCollection 在应用程序的其他地方使用,因此无法修改基础数据。

集合开头有两个项目(索引 0 和 1)我不想呈现。

是否可以从 TileList 渲染中排除这些项目?

0 投票
2 回答
1427 浏览

apache-flex - Use ArrayCollection in Flash CS5

is there any way to use ArrayCollection (from mx.collections.*) in Flash CS3/4/5? How?

0 投票
2 回答
320 浏览

apache-flex - 有什么方法可以将我选择的索引分配给 flex 中的数组集合?

我想给数组集合一个数组索引,比如说 205,当它启动时,是否可以在 flex 或任何替代方法中这样做。

实际上我需要在二维数组集合中索引具有特定编号的对象

其中整数是索引,字母是这些整数引用的对象

0 投票
1 回答
695 浏览

apache-flex - 为什么更改 ArrayCollection 的长度不会在使用它作为数据源的组件上调用 Setter?

我有一个组件,我在其中使用以下代码公开属性“问题”:

在这个组件中,我使用 commitProperties() 来实现我的逻辑。

我使用 Cairngorm 并且“问题”在模型中,因此它被定义为数据绑定的源。

当“问题”ArrayCollection 的大小在应用程序的其他地方发生变化时,它不会调用作为数据绑定目标的组件中的 setter 方法。

有人可以帮我理解为什么会这样吗?

0 投票
2 回答
760 浏览

apache-flex - 用于flex中标签测试的数据的ArrayCollection?

将 arraycollection 绑定到标签文本后,我的标签文本未显示。我可以看到一个如何将 arraycollection 正确绑定到标签文本的示例吗?